IMC 304.11 Guards - Guards shall be provided where appliances, equipment, fans or other components that require service and roof hatch openings are located within 10' of a roof edge or open side of a walking surface and such edge or open side is located more than 30 inches above the floor roof or grade below.
 
Is that curb ventilated? It needs to be per code, and top of fan 42 inches above the roof.

Technically, if the grease duct maintains 18" from combustibles it isn't required to be wrapped. I recently ran into this on a job. Sounds crazy. We usually wrap anyway for piece of mind.
IMC 506.3.6 & 507.9
